HEROIC's DarkHive system discovered the DAISY CLOUD stealer log breach, exposing 6,332 records on January 12, 2024. The log contained email addresses, plaintext passwords, and URLs harvested from infected U.S. endpoints by infostealer malware and distributed through the DAISY CLOUD [NEW] Telegram channel.


Why This Is Dangerous

The passwords in this stealer log were captured directly from browser password managers in plaintext, bypassing any need for attackers to crack hashed credentials. This means every credential in the 6,332-record dataset is immediately ready for account takeover. The URL data provides attackers with a map of services the compromised users were logged into, enabling targeted rather than random attacks and greatly increasing success rates against specific high-value accounts.

Why This Matters

The DAISY CLOUD operation released stealer logs on a daily basis throughout January 2024, building a cumulative exposure that spans thousands of U.S. victims across multiple batches. Credential stuffing attacks and account takeover attempts using this type of data are fully automated, capable of testing thousands of logins per hour against popular platforms. The risk of identity theft is compounded by password reuse: a single email and password pair captured from one device may unlock banking, healthcare, and workplace accounts simultaneously.


How Stealer Logs Work

Stealer malware reaches devices through phishing emails, malicious software downloads, or compromised installation packages. After infection, the malware silently extracts browser-stored passwords, active session cookies, and the URLs associated with those sessions. The data is then exfiltrated to the attacker and packaged into a log file that gets distributed on Telegram. Buyers of these logs use automated tools to test the stolen credentials against hundreds of online services, looking for valid logins they can exploit for financial gain or account access.
